What is memory controller?
A memory controller is a circuit which is interposed among the processor and the dynamic memory. It is used for performing multiplexing of address bits. It provides RAS-CAS timing. It also sends R/W and CS signals to the memory. When used with DRAM chips, which do not have self refreshing capability, the memory controller has to give all the information required to control the refreshing process.
